Transaction 8eec6c3b18337bd498ebecf3edb84d2616abbce201819aadd29745b01b6fa5aa
1 Input
1 Output
-
8eec6c3b18337bd498ebecf3edb84d2616abbce201819aadd29745b01b6fa5aa:0
- value
- 1773215
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fe08cffb901ee3cd197ed1223771da9ce66a6e5 OP_EQUAL
- address
- 37WmVh1N6xY5Ng9F3YZxWZy4pfoxQCT5Xc